Growing instability across the Middle East has prompted foreign policy think tanks to brainstorm ways to stabilize that region. One idea circulating in Washington last week called for admitting Israel into NATO...
Ralf Fuecks is the president of the Berlin-based Heinrich Boll Foundation, an independent organization affiliated with the German Green Party. He suggested at a conference Wednesday that Israel be offered membership in NATO on the condition that it resume negotiations for a two-state solution with the Palestinians and agree to a nuclear-free zone linked to security guarantees for Israel.
Mr. Fuecks said the admission of Israel to NATO also would bolster the U.S.-European security alliance as it confronts the growing nuclear threat from Iran.
"NATO has to extend its outreach into the Middle East," Mr. Fuecks told an audience at the New America Foundation in Washington, arguing that this was especially important now that the United States is looking for ways to reduce its commitment in Iraq.
Daniel Levy, a senior fellow and director of the foundation's Middle East initiative, cautioned that a NATO with Israel as its only member from outside Europe and North America would make Israel look like a "colonial outpost."
"Arms control and regional security should be created within a regional security architecture," Mr. Levy said. "This would more effectively induce better behavior by Iran."
Steven Clemons, director of the American strategy program at the foundation, said after the forum that admitting Israel to NATO would "create massive tension" with its neighbors. He suggested that Israel instead promote ties with modern Sunni regimes in Jordan, Egypt, Saudi Arabia and Morocco...
Other policy specialists at the New America Foundation forum disagreed with the NATO idea. Harvey Feldman, a senior fellow at the Heritage Foundation, said Europeans had done little to stop weapons smuggling to Hezbollah and were doing little to help Israel...
